The true energy crisis is cellular. It originates in the mitochondria, the master generators of adenosine triphosphate (ATP). A decline in sustained vitality signals a breakdown in the efficiency of the Krebs cycle and the integrity of the electron transport chain. Aging, stress, and chronic sub-clinical inflammation degrade these processes, leading to a state of systemic energy insolvency. The subjective experience of “fatigue” is the body’s primary data point reporting mitochondrial dysfunction and compromised cellular signaling.
Hormonal decline acts as the system’s governor, deliberately throttling back the engine. The Hypothalamic-Pituitary-Gonadal (HPG) axis, responsible for the production of core vitality hormones like testosterone and estrogen, slows its output with age. These hormones are the master conductors of metabolic rate, muscle protein synthesis, and cognitive drive.

Cellular Signaling ∞ Delivering New Instructions
Peptide science offers a layer of hyper-targeted communication within the biological system. Peptides are short chains of amino acids that act as cellular messengers, delivering precise instructions that pharmaceutical drugs cannot.
- Growth Hormone Secretagogues (GHS) ∞ Compounds like Ipamorelin and CJC-1295 stimulate the pulsatile release of the body’s own growth hormone. This mechanism avoids the blunt force of exogenous growth hormone administration, focusing instead on improving sleep quality, enhancing cellular repair, and increasing lean body mass. Improved sleep architecture alone provides a massive dividend in daily, sustained energy.
- Metabolic Peptides ∞ Peptides targeting glucose metabolism and insulin signaling (e.g. GLP-1 agonists) stabilize blood sugar and dramatically improve metabolic flexibility. This allows the body to seamlessly transition between fuel sources, eliminating the energy crashes associated with carbohydrate dependence.
